7129215
0xddaf29f8866a9a20a0dbf5f88fd2296ac4a53ba57ecbc51c3bef900a59d0096e
Transactions74
Height7129215
Confirmations12297248
Timestamp1974 days 3 hours ago
Size (bytes)16168
Version
Merkle Root
Nonce0x3e3750400122fb38
Bits
Difficulty0x9b2d513eaf19c

Transactions

ERC20 Token Transfers
ERC20 Token Transfers